Definition
In a Medical Linear Accelerator, the bending magnet is a critical component that precisely deflects and steers the high-energy electron beam along the desired trajectory within the accelerator structure. It ensures the beam is properly directed toward the treatment head for accurate radiation delivery to tumor targets.
Working Principle
The bending magnet generates a strong, uniform magnetic field perpendicular to the direction of the electron beam. According to the Lorentz force law, charged particles (electrons) moving through this magnetic field experience a force that causes them to follow a curved path, allowing precise control of beam direction and focusing.

Components / BOM
  • Magnet Core
    Provides the magnetic circuit and determines field shape and strength
    Material: Laminated silicon steel
  • Coil Windings
    Carry electrical current to generate the magnetic field
    Material: Copper conductor with insulation
  • Cooling System
    Removes heat generated by electrical resistance in the coils
    Material: Stainless steel tubing, water
  • Magnetic Pole Pieces
    Shape and concentrate the magnetic field in the beam path region
    Material: Low-carbon steel

Reliability & Engineering Risk Analysis

Failure Mode & Root Cause
Coil insulation breakdown
Cause: Thermal cycling and overheating due to excessive current or poor cooling, leading to insulation degradation and short circuits.
Magnetic field degradation
Cause: Mechanical stress and misalignment from vibration or thermal expansion, causing pole face damage or gap variation that reduces field uniformity and strength.
Maintenance Indicators
  • Audible arcing or buzzing from the magnet enclosure, indicating electrical discharge or loose connections
  • Visible discoloration or hot spots on the magnet casing, suggesting overheating or cooling system failure
Engineering Tips
  • Implement regular thermal imaging inspections to detect early-stage overheating in coils and connections before insulation failure occurs
  • Establish precision alignment and vibration monitoring protocols to maintain magnetic gap integrity and prevent mechanical stress-induced field degradation

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the primary applications of bending magnets in machinery manufacturing?

Bending magnets are essential in linear accelerators used for industrial processes like material analysis, radiation therapy equipment manufacturing, and research instrumentation, where precise control of charged particle beams is required.

How does the laminated silicon steel construction improve magnet performance?

Laminated silicon steel reduces eddy current losses, increases magnetic efficiency, and minimizes heat generation, ensuring stable beam deflection and longer operational life in continuous industrial applications.

What maintenance considerations are important for bending magnet cooling systems?

Regular inspection of coolant flow, monitoring for leaks in copper winding insulation, and maintaining proper temperature control are crucial to prevent overheating and ensure consistent magnetic field strength in industrial settings.
